209 - Food not protected from contamination [s. 12(a)]
Observation: News paper found on some trays with food product in walk in cooler
Corrective Action(s): Never use news paper for food contact as the ink easily rubs off and contaminates food

304 - Premises not free of pests [s. 26(a)]
Observation: 1) Rodent droppings observed on ground and first shelf in back storage room
2) Numerous flies in dining area
Corrective Action(s): 1) Call a pest control company to do a visit of your premise
2) Remove all product from floor and bottom shelf, remove/discard what isn't required for your food premise, and clean then sanitize all areas contaminated with rodent droppings.
3) Organize all food products into pest proof containers
4) Repair or replace your back screen door so that it is resistant to pest entry. As it is now, rodent entry is very easy
5) Follow any instructions given by your pest control company
6) (Flies) Keep front door closed, or fit with a screen to prevent pest entry.

308 - Equipment/utensils/food contact surfaces are not in good working order [s. 16(b)]
Observation: 1) At start of inspection, dishwasher not sanitizing properly
2) Walk in cooler 7C throughout 45min inspection
3) Prep cooler 4C below, 8C above
4) Sweets cooler 5C
Corrective Action(s): Service the above noted 3 coolers so that product temperature does not exceed 4C. Systems must be able to keep up with demand - even when in use on warm days.
Implement strict record keeping to ensure your equipment failures are caught promptly

309 - Chemicals, cleansers, & similar agents stored or labeled improperly [s. 27]
Observation: Spray bottles on high shelf near dishwasher not labelled
Corrective Action(s): Accurately label all chemicals, especially once they've been altered (diluted) and/or dispensed into different bottles.
